Types of Indian Visas Available for Cape Verdean Citizens

India offers a variety of visas depending on the purpose of your visit. Cape Verdean citizens can apply for the following types of Indian visas:

  1. Tourist Visa: This is the most common visa for people traveling to India for sightseeing, visiting family or friends, or experiencing the country’s rich culture and heritage. The Indian tourist visa is usually valid for six months and can be extended if necessary.
  2. Business Visa: If you are traveling to India for business purposes, attending meetings, or signing contracts, you will need a business visa. The Indian business visa for Cape Verdean citizens allows you to engage in business activities, and it is typically valid for a year.
  3. Medical Visa: For those seeking medical treatment in India, the medical visa is a short-term visa that allows Cape Verdean citizens to enter India for medical purposes. It’s generally valid for the duration of the treatment, and it can be extended if necessary.
  4. e-Visa: India has introduced the e-Visa option for Cape Verdean citizens, making the application process easier and more accessible. The e-Visa can be used for tourism, business, or medical purposes and is valid for a short period.

Indian Visa Requirements for Cape Verdean Citizens

To apply for an Indian visa, Cape Verdean citizens need to fulfill certain requirements. These documents are necessary to ensure that your application is processed smoothly:

  • Passport: Your passport must be valid for at least six months beyond the intended date of arrival in India. It should also have at least two blank pages for stamping.
  • Passport-sized Photo: You need a recent color photograph that meets the Indian visa photo requirements. It should be in JPEG format for online submission.
  • Completed Visa Application Form: Cape Verdean citizens need to fill out the visa application form either online (for e-Visa) or manually (for regular visa).
  • Proof of Travel Plans: You should provide evidence of your travel itinerary, including your flight tickets, accommodation details, and dates of travel.
  • Financial Proof: For business or tourist visas, you may need to show proof of sufficient funds to support your stay in India. This can be in the form of bank statements, salary slips, or sponsorship letters.
  • Medical Documents: For medical visas, you will need to provide a letter from the hospital or medical institution in India where you plan to undergo treatment.
  • Invitation Letter: If you are applying for a business visa, you will need an invitation letter from the Indian company or business partner.

How to Apply for an Indian Visa for Cape Verdean Citizens

Cape Verdean citizens can apply for an Indian visa either through the traditional process or online using the e-Visa system. Below are the steps for both methods:

  1. Applying for an e-Visa

The Indian e-Visa system allows Cape Verdean citizens to apply for a visa entirely online. Follow these steps:

  • Step 1: Go to the official Indian government website for e-Visa applications.
  • Step 2: Fill out the e-Visa application form with all the required information, including your personal details, travel itinerary, and passport information.
  • Step 3: Upload the required documents, including your passport-sized photo and a scanned copy of your passport.
  • Step 4: Pay the visa fee using the online payment system. Fees vary depending on the type and duration of the visa.
  • Step 5: After submitting the application, you will receive an electronic visa approval (ETA) via email. This document must be printed and presented upon arrival in India.
  1. Applying for a Traditional Visa

For those who prefer the traditional method, Cape Verdean citizens can apply through the Indian embassy or consulate. Here’s how:

    • Step 1: Visit the nearest Indian embassy or consulate to obtain the visa application form or download it from their official website.
    • Step 2: Fill out the form carefully and attach the required documents, such as your passport, photos, and travel itinerary.
    • Step 3: Submit the completed form and pay the required visa fee at the embassy or consulate.
    • Step 4: After submitting your application, you will receive a receipt. Processing times vary but usually take between 5 and 10 working days.

Processing Time and Fees

The processing time for an Indian visa for Cape Verdean citizens depends on the type of visa and the method of application. For an e-Visa, the process usually takes 3 to 5 business days, whereas a traditional visa can take up to 10 business days. The fees for an Indian visa also vary based on the type of visa and the duration of your stay.

Important Tips for Cape Verdean Citizens Visiting India

  • Visa Validity: Ensure that your visa is valid for the entire duration of your stay in India. Overstaying your visa can result in fines or deportation.
  • Medical Insurance: It is recommended that you purchase medical insurance before traveling to India, especially if you are traveling on a medical visa.
  • Carry All Documents: Always carry copies of your visa, passport, and travel documents while in India, as authorities may ask for them at any time.
